After a 6 day delay to their return flight home, this lovely couple have thankfully just landed safely back to Heathrow. 🛬

They had been celebrating their 50th wedding anniversary with a celebration stay at the beautiful Al Baleed Resort Salalah by Anantara, based in Southern Oman this is a stunning, tranquil & remote location I highly recommend.

Unfortunately on this occasion, when the FCDO changed their advice to evacuate, we had to move the guests immediately out of Salalah and up to Muscat in the north of Oman.

First thing the next morning and first ones out, we had the guests booked onto a direct flight Salalah > Muscat. After some aligning on their car pick ups and the best hotel choice for the guests, they were booked into their preferred hotel in Muscat.
Gladly the guests know this hotel well so they settled in quickly & their holiday resumed at the beautiful Al Husn in Muscat.

Whilst we initially had the guests moved to a flight back from Muscat around the same dates as their original, as things unfolded these flights kept getting amended by the airline.

After a few days of uncertainty, an extension to their Muscat hotel stay & no real clarity as to when they could leave availability wise, I & my team went to work searching high & low for all possible routes back to the UK/Ireland and across Europe. I even searched flying onward east from Oman to potentially come back with another airline direct, sometimes this job is about thinking outside the brief.
When, like a mirage in the desert I located the last two seats on todays direct flight home!
Naturally I leapt on these and held the seats for the clients, being it was 1am I couldn't call the client, but was able to hold seats so as not to lose availability before the morning.

The best bit... as the clients were part of a Travel Counsellors package they have now had over £3.5k of costs covered under our Travel Counsellors package protection.
Had this been booked directly, the client would have most definitely had all these costs passed on.

As a luxury travel agent, I have the privilege of experiencing some of the world’s finest properties & my recent visit to the Four Seasons Hotel Mexico City truly stands out.

From the moment you step through the doors, you’re welcomed into a serene hacienda-style oasis right in the heart of the vibrant capital.
The lush inner courtyard has the usual charming, unpretentious feel of a Four Seasons Hotel. The stunning garden is the perfect backdrop for relaxed breakfasts, lazy lunches or fairylit evening drinks & dinner.

Settle into one of the beautiful elegant rooms & enjoy a finely tuned blend of local workmanship & artisan touches, think hand carved wood work & handpainted bathroom sinks.
My top tip - ask for a room with the rolltop bath!❤️

Across all parts of the hotel the impeccable Four Seasons brand shines through. Every member of staff greets with a genuine smile & desire to help give you an wonderful stay. From the front desk,
right through to the concierge guru that is Angie, they all create the perfect balance of city energy and tranquil escape.

Located on Paseo de la Reforma, it’s ideal for exploring world-class dining, culture, and shopping.
Just a shot hop & you're in uber trendy Roma Norte for vintage shops & authentic local restaurants or the coffee shop & boutique cool of nearby Condesa.

For clients seeking refined luxury, privacy, and a true 5* luxe experience in Mexico City, this property delivers.
If it wasn't such a fantastic city to explore i'd say you don't even need to leave the hotel, with fine dining, a rooftop pool & fireside spots to sneak in a read of the paper or a little quiet work time, what else could you possibly want?

If you’re considering Mexico City, this is where you want to stay.
